1. Rational Individual Choice [maximum 200 words] Bill is contemplating how to spend his Saturday morning. He is trying to choose between two options: going to the gym and going to see a film at the local cinema. There is not time to do both. Bill recalls that his gym membership cost him 25 for the month. He has checked online and knows that a ticket for the cinema is f10. Thinking through the health and leisure benefits, he estimates that a morning sweating in the gym is worth $5, but that he would get enjoyment worth f16 from relaxing watching the film. If Bill is to make a rational decision, what should he do? Explain your reasoning. Briefly comment on whether you think most people in Bill's position do reason in the way that you have described
